The Department of State Services (DSS) has dismissed false reports by sections ofthe online media particularly Sahara Reporters.

News

Peoples Gazette and Jackson Ude
who fed the public with misleading narratives and accusations against the Service.
In a statement by the Force Public Relations Officer Peter Afunaya, the service
revealed that SaharaReporters wrote that the Service stormed the Independent
Corrupt Pratices and other Related Offences Commission (ICPC) and Code of
Conduct Bureau (CCB) and carted away certain files from them.
According to Afunaya, the DSS did not execute operations of any kind at the ICPC
and CCB or remove files from their offices. Instructively, the two agencies have, on
their own, refuted the news in widely circulated press statements and that Yari
knows why he was invited, as against speculation by Peoples Gazette that Senator
Abdulaziz Yari was arrested for alleged refusal to pick the President’s phone call.
The Service denies all the allegations as they lack any factual basis or credibility
noting that they are only figments of the creators’ imaginations.
